La fondation Archewell ressemble à une coquille vide… mais elle aurait les poches bien pleines. Dans le dernier rapport financier, Harry et Meghan déclarent avoir récolté 13 millions de dollars (près de 12 millions d'euros) pour leurs bonnes œuvres. Ils ont distribué 22 chèques à des associations, pour un total de 2,9 millions de dollars. Les comptes font apparaître 1 million de dollars de frais de fonctionnement. Il reste donc 9 millions qui dorment sur les comptes… Comment Harry et Meghan s'y prennent-ils pour "faire le bien" sans dépenser l'argent donné à leur fondation ?

Ce décalage entre les chiffres et leur discours philanthrope rappelle l'histoire d'une autre fondation, datant de l'époque où le couple était encore à Londres, le Queen's Commonwealth Trust. Pour l'année 2020, 782 000 livres sterling (près de 900 000 euros) de dons avaient été récoltés. Sur cette somme, 705 000 livres ont été dépensées non pas pour des associations, mais en frais de fonctionnement. Ce qui signifie que 90% de l'argent reçu n'a jamais aidé personne…
